Trust Stamp Files Patent Application for Medical Diagnostic System

Gareth Genner, CEO of Trust Stamp commented, "Prior to this we had a total of twenty seven issued or allowed patents and seven patents pending, covering a range of proprietary technologies encompassing AI, Biometrics and cryptography. On June 15, 2026 we filed U.S. Provisional Patent Application No. 64/091,057 entitled: "Medical Diagnostic Assurance System" for an LLM-based technology designed to avoid critical issues in medical diagnosis including confirmation bias amplification, and hallucinations that could cite invented data sources. Sycophantic behavior can undermine the reliability of LLM outputs in any use case, but in medical diagnosis, the consequences can be catastrophic. MDAS is intended to operate as a self-contained sovereign system with tokenization of patient identities, thereby protecting patient records from third-party access, for use only by qualified medical practitioners. MDAS does not provide a primary diagnosis but, using a three-model consensus, challenges and/or reinforces the medical practitioner's diagnosis using data flows that ensure that the model's research is conducted blind to that original diagnosis. We are currently negotiating a pilot program for MDAS and aim to have the technology live in Q1 of 2027."

Trust Stamp Signs Commercial Agreement with Partisia to Advance Financial Security

Trust Stamp, with the participation of Partisia has signed a commercial agreement with Digital Platformer to deploy and develop technologies that advance financial security, identity verification, and privacy protection across Japan's financial services sector and the wider region. The three parties will deliver a unified privacy-preserving biometric authentication solution under Digital Platformer's next-generation identity platform. The architecture integrates Trust Stamp's Fuzzy IT biometric tokenisation with Partisia's MPC platform to ensure that no single entity - including the identity service provider - can access a user's confidential data, significantly reducing reliance on any single point of failure and preserving full self-sovereignty.
